Chalcones bearing N, O, and S-heterocycles: Recent notes on their biological significances

ABSTRACT
Because of its relatively easy synthesis, chalcone skeleton has been as a point of interest for organic and medicinalchemists from research groups worldwide. Chalcone scaffold constitutes the core of some interesting biologicallyactive natural products. Chalcone derivatives are among feasible potent active agents, such as anticancer, antibacterial,antifungal, antileishmanial, antimalarial, and antiviral. Due to the knowledge of heterocyclic chemistry, recentlychalcones bearing heterocyclic moieties have been synthesized and biologically investigated for specific target ofdiseases. The current review focuses on the latest application of chalcones integrated with N, O, and S-heterocyclicsystem and their wide spectrum of biological performance during 10 years (2010–2019). The results reported inthe review indicate that many chalcone-heterocycle hybrids may be useful as future drug candidates due to theircomparable or higher activity than that of the standards.
